Conceptual Framework
The kayak in this framework represents leadership. The ying yang symbol represents a balance between skills ( assistive technology) and policy. The kayak is the vehicle of action and moves freely through the water so long as it remains balanced. When it is off balance, either through lack of skills or ineffective policies, the journey becomes more challenging and at times may feel impossible. If educators and policy makers can work together to maintain the balance more people with disabilities will reach their full potential.
